Output e3d75afc8cf7ec08bf41e722900ddb28e8a85af06f3a5fc9d5ec72032127b532:0

value
5886700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b5f18d5ff1dfa6eed1a4a5408ca6e292b07d1d OP_EQUAL
address
393mwYtUFgsgzrvHQgyFnreumzB5hmR38X
transaction
e3d75afc8cf7ec08bf41e722900ddb28e8a85af06f3a5fc9d5ec72032127b532
spent
true